Почему проверка подлинности ActiveDirectory с использованием .Net DirectoryServices работает для всех пользователей, кроме одного? - PullRequest
1 голос
/ 20 января 2012

Я использую следующий код C # /. Net в Windows (7/2008 / etc) для аутентификации пользователей по активному каталогу:

DirectoryEntry entry =
    new DirectoryEntry(domainPath, domain + @"\" + username, password);
object obj = entry.NativeObject;

Это работает для сотен пользователей, но не для одного. Я подозреваю, что это что-то в настройке учетной записи активного каталога. У пользователя нет проблем с аутентификацией в Windows с теми же учетными данными или доступом к сетевым ресурсам с помощью встроенной аутентификации Windows. Пользователь является системным администратором и также настроен как удаленный администратор.

...